Job Description

As a HVAC Engineer, you will manage and maintain critical heating, ventilation and air conditioning systems. Your expertise will ensure our infrastructure operates flawlessly around the clock.

Joining the Maintenance department, you will collaborate with Project Delivery Management and liaise with various planners to execute both reactive and planned works.

The team focuses on the installation, servicing and repair of a wide range of HVAC equipment across a diverse property portfolio, ensuring all facilities meet strict health and safety regulations.

You will apply mechanical knowledge to troubleshoot complex air conditioning and refrigeration systems. From diagnosing faults to executing precise repairs, your technical skills will keep essential environmental controls running efficiently.

This role requires participation in the department’s on-call rota.

Qualifications

  • Strong background working with AC systems, AHU and refrigeration units
  • F-Gas Certification City & Guilds (2079) Cat 1
  • CITB P&P Pipework and Brazing qualification
  • Solid understanding of risk assessments and safe working practices with electronic test equipment
  • Adept at reading and interpreting complex technical diagrams
  • Familiarity with manufacturer certification processes
  • Sound knowledge of ground and air source systems alongside standard computer literacy
  • Full UK driving licence and a valid CSCS Card

Additional Information

  • Carry out comprehensive maintenance routines across sites
  • Diagnose and repair faults on a wide variety of plant equipment, including AC split systems, AHU and refrigeration units
  • Maintain motors, pumps, compressors, fans, drives, and ground and air source heating systems
  • Ensure all health and safety obligations are met and coordinated with the project delivery team
  • Keep all sites maintained in a clean and safe manner at all times
  • Produce, manage and maintain critical spares lists to prevent operational downtime
  • Support the wider maintenance team with general mechanical and plumbing work
